Bid Submission Page - Program Module
The Bid Submission page is where you can create, edit, and submit your bids for a bid package. You can create multiple bids to compare scenarios, but you can only submit one bid.
After the Bid Close Date has passed, the Bid Manager will review each of the submitted bids and add comments to the line items. Once the Bid Manager has completed their review, they will enable conditioning for the bid. You will receive an email once conditioning has been enabled.
Once conditioning has been enabled, a new record will appear in the Bids table at the top of the Bid Submission page. This record will contain your original bid and the Bid Manager's comments on the bid. You can then make changes to the bid as necessary. You will receive an email once the conditioning period has been closed.
Conditioning can be enabled more than once. Communicate with your bid manager if you need conditioning to be re-enabled.

You can submit a bid at any time before the Bid Close Date. You can edit a bid after it has been submitted, but only if the Bid Close Date has not passed. Bid totals must be greater than 0.
To submit a bid:
-
Select the bid you want to submit from the Bids table.
-
Click Submit Bid.
This displays in the Actions menu on the right side of the page.A dialog opens, asking you to confirm your choice.
-
Click Submit.
A confirmation message appears.
-
Click Continue.
The window closes. The status of the bid you submitted changes to Selected.

You must accept the bid invitation before you can create a bid. You can only create one bid per bid package.
To create an empty bid:
-
Click Create Empty Bid.
This displays in the Actions menu on the right side of the page. A window opens.
-
Enter a description of the bid in the Description field.
-
Click Add.
The window closes. The empty bid appears in the Bids table. You may need to refresh the page to see the bid line items.
-
Double-click a row in Line Items table.
The Distribute - [Line Item] window opens. This window gives you three options:
-
To apply a set amount to each capital project in the program:
-
Select the Apply amount to each project option.
-
Enter the amount you want applied in the Amount field.
-
Click Apply.
The amount is applied to each project. The total appears at the bottom of the window.
-
To split an amount evenly between each capital project in the program:
-
Select the Split amount evenly across all projects option.
-
Enter the amount you want split in the Amount field.
-
Click Apply.
The amount is evenly split between all projects.
-
To enter unique values for individual capital projects:
-
Double-click the cell in the New Total column for the project you want to modify.
-
Enter the value you want to charge for that project.
-
Click elsewhere in the window.
Your changes are saved.
Note:
Negative values cannot be added in this window.
-
Click Close.
The updated values appear on the Bid Submission page.

You can only enter values in columns D and E, where the cells have a green background and black border.
To compete the bid spreadsheet:
-
Download the spreadsheet using one of the procedures described above.
-
Enter your bid amount for each line item in column D, in the cells with the green background and black border.
Important!
The amount you enter in this column should be the amount PER PROJECT. Once you upload the spreadsheet, the system will apply this value to each capital project in the program.
-
Enter any comments about the line items in column E, in the cells with the green background and black border.
-
Save your changes.
-
Follow the Upload Updated or Conditioned Bids procedures below.
You can make updates to bids and bids you are conditioning by uploading an import spreadsheet.
Important!
The amount you enter for your costs should be the amount PER PROJECT. Once you upload the spreadsheet, the system will apply this value to each capital project in the program.
To update a bid via import spreadsheet:
-
Click Upload link in the Actions column of the bid or conditioned bid you want to update.
An Upload dialog box opens.
-
Click Choose File.
-
Select the spreadsheet you want to upload.
-
Click Upload Bid.
The bid uploads, and the page refreshes. Your updated bid appears on the page.

To condition your bid:
-
Select the bid from the Bids table.
-
Review the comments added by the Bid Manager.
-
Double-click a row in Line Items table.
The Redistribute - [Line Item] window opens. This window gives you three options:
-
To apply a set amount to each capital project in the program:
-
Select the Apply amount to each project option.
-
Enter the amount you want applied in the Amount field.
-
Click Apply.
The amount is applied to each project. The total appears at the bottom of the window.
-
To split an amount evenly between each capital project in the program:
-
Select the Split amount evenly across all projects option.
-
Enter the amount you want split in the Amount field.
-
Click Apply.
The amount is evenly split between all projects.
-
To enter unique values for individual capital projects:
-
Double-click the cell in the New Total column for the project you want to modify.
-
Enter the value you want to charge for that project.
-
Click elsewhere in the window.
Your changes are saved.
Note:
Negative values cannot be added in this window.
-
Click Close.
The updated values appear on the Bid Submission page.
